We provide IT Staff Augmentation Services!

Full Stack Java And Associate Cloud Developer Resume

3.00/5 (Submit Your Rating)

Trenton, NJ

SUMMARY

  • A full STACK Java and Cloud Associate Developer with 3+ years of experience in Banking, Finance and e - Commerce industries in all phases of teh Software Development Life Cycle (SDLC) including UI/IX, Cloud Services and Backend Software for teh creation and distribution of Enterprise Applications and Technologies.
  • Java Skills Include: Java/J2EE frameworks and OOP concepts such as Collections, Streams, Exception Handling, Generics, Multithreading and Design Patterns.
  • Backend Skills Include: JAX-WS REST Web Services, Spring Frameworks such as Spring Rest, Spring MVC, Spring Boot with DATA JPA, Thymeleaf, Spring Security and Facade,
  • Expert with using Design Patterns like Singleton, Prototype, Observer, Strategy and Builder to create an object that provides an abstract interface to some type of database or other persistence mechanism.
  • Frontend Skills Include: developed Single-Page Web Applications (SPA) to consume RESTful Web Services in Angular.
  • Expert in Angular 4,5,6, AngularJS, Angular, Directives, Pipes, Event Binding, Data Binding, Interpolation, Injection for building teh UX/UI.
  • Expert with Object-Relational Mapping (ORM) tools in Node JS with Mongoose, hibernate and JPA
  • Expert in JavaScript, Typescript, HTML5, JQuery, Bootstrap, CSS, HTML, DHTML, AJAX, XML, XSLT, SOAP and XPATH
  • Expert in implementation of RESTful APIs using NodeJS with Express JS framework, spring rest, jersey also made documentation, tested, and added security using OAuth2/JWT.
  • Database skills Include: SQL queries, triggers, MySQL, Oracle RDBMS, NoSQL and MongoDB.
  • Cloud Services Skills Include: Amazon Web Services (AWS) PaaS, using EC2 instances, S3 Buckets, Lambdas, Auto Scaling, Load Balancers and Dynamo DB and in creating, configuring, and modifying multiple instances AMI, Tomcat and Linux.
  • Expert in Implementing AWS lambda functions for developing AWS platform based API’s and deploying and maintaining applications to AWS server and using a remote Windows server on an application server.
  • Expert at managing multiple AWS Roles such as configuring, modifying and creating an IAM user.
  • Worked with SOAP UI, JAX-WS to create Web Services and consuming teh existing services and Expert in implementation of Micro services using AWS, Spring Boot, Rest and Netflix (Eureka).
  • Testing Skills Include: unit testing tools and frameworks like JUnit, Mockito, Karma and Jasmine.
  • Good Experience with Version Control Systems (VCS) tools such as Git and bug tracking tool like JIRA.

TECHNICAL SKILLS

Programming Languages: Java, Python, TypeScript, JavaScript

Web Frameworks: Angular, Bootstrap, NodeJS, Express, HTML5, CSS3, jQuery

J2EE Technologies: Spring: Core, ORM, Web, MVC, Boot, AOP, Servlets, JSP, Thymeleaf Templates, Hibernate, JDBC, JMS, JNDI, JSTL

Databases, Unit Testing & VCS: NoSQL MongoDB, Firebase DB, MySQL, Oracle, RDBM, JUnit, Mockito, Karma, Jasmine, GitHub, GitLab

IDEs, Tools, Web/App Servers: Eclipse/MyEclipse, IntelliJ, Visual Studio, Cloud9, Beanstalk, Jenkins, Apache, Tomcat, GlassFish, Maven, Gradle, Maven, SOAP/REST Web Service

Amazon Web Services: EC2, AMI, Auto Scaling,S3,RDS,VPC,Lambdas,SNS,IAM and Dynamo DB

PROFESSIONAL EXPERIENCE

Confidential, Trenton, NJ

Full Stack Java and Associate Cloud Developer

RESPONSIBILITIES:

  • Involved in all teh phases of SDLC including Requirements Collection, Design & Analysis of teh Customer Specifications, Development and Deployment of teh Application
  • Developed web application using Spring-MVC, Spring Boot, Spring Security, Hibernate and Angular, SOAP, Rest Web Services and IntelliJ IDE
  • Expertly used Angular 7 Directives, Pipes, Event Binding, Data Binding, Interpolation, and Injection for building teh GUI.
  • Developed and designed Java-based RESTful web services using spring, documented, secured and tested for teh use of fronting transactions/OLTP based data storage.
  • Restructured teh UI using HTML5 to make it more appealing to teh eyes and styled it with bootstrap.
  • Created Restful Web Service for transaction and user management module in Angular by utilizing teh use of components and RESTful methods.
  • Configured Spring Boot Environment such as, Spring Batch, Transaction Management, and configuration beans. Created Micro services using spring boot and rest.
  • Used Spring Data JPA to link object model and relational model back to teh Data using ORM tools.
  • Designed and developed teh module for user authorization and autantication using Spring Security
  • Worked with and applied Java core concepts such as Collections, Multithreading and Memory Management.
  • Applied AWS for infrastructure management and security. Worked closely with teh AWS solution architecture for structure and capacity size of teh services.
  • Implemented AWS lambda functions for developing AWS platform based API’s and deploying and maintaining application to AWS server.
  • Applied changes to teh UX using HTML5, CSS, and bootstrap to make it stand out and give a smoother look.
  • Implemented http services for data communication between Rest web services and Angular services
  • Implemented unit testing tools and frameworks like JUnit, Mockito, Karma, Jasmine to produce units, conforming to business requirement.
  • Used SQL queries to better organize tables, triggers to store programs and, to follow stored procedures for ultimate optimization of Oracle.
  • Used GitHub as Version Control System and JIRA for bug tracking and project management

ENVIRONMENT: Java, Spring frameworks 3.0+, Spring Boot, Data, web, Angular3+, Oracle, Protractor, XML, HTML,CSS, Typescript, CoffeScript, Eclipse, GitHub, SVC, Bootstraps, HTML5, CSS3,web services and micro services, Jira, AWS

Confidential, South Carolina

Full Stack Java and Associate Cloud Developer

RESPONSIBILITIES:

  • Involved in all teh phases of SDLC including Requirements Collection, Design & Analysis of teh Customer Specifications, Development and Deployment of teh Application
  • Used Java Frameworks like Spring-MVC, Spring Boot, Spring Security, Hibernate and Angular, SOAP and Rest Web Services to develop dis application.
  • Involved in design and requirements elicitation for further improvements and enhancement of teh existing code and built new website features, updated and tested teh efficiency of teh company’s old technologies
  • Develop new user-facing features by building reusable code and libraries for future use
  • Ensure teh technical feasibility of UI/UX designs, optimize application for maximum speed, scalability and assisted in teh decision for teh creation of all designs to include compatibility for mobile devices
  • Implement new procedures and usage of modern technologies. Was using modern technologies as teh project was being developed but during teh course they became obsolete which slowed down teh development process.
  • Used Spring 2.0 through 4.0, Hibernate and Spring Data JPA and tested to see which one would work better.
  • Database management became troublesome, but teh team managed to convert teh data and cycle it from one database to another without data loss.
  • Lead training sessions and development of new technologies such as AngularJS and Angular 8. Updated frontend of application with new technologies such as Angular, Bootstrap, and JQuery.
  • Switching from non-relational database to relational and testing JNDI performance, DOA, and Spring Data JPA. Learning new procedures for data handling and data management. RESTful Web Services were used in teh development and so was Postman to test our API.
  • Part II, Created Stored Procedures and PL/SQL Triggers in Oracle to handle teh repository of physicians.
  • Implemented Spring Transaction Management to prevent overlapping transactions between multiple users.
  • Created and implemented RESTful Web Services to obtain relevant data from teh central repository.
  • Used JUnit for unit testing of teh individual functional components within teh system and Angular modules using JUnit, Protractor, Karma, and Jasmine
  • Created use-cases, functional flowcharts and tester methods to perform regression testing. Involved in testing Java modules and used Github as Version Control System

ENVIRONMENT: Java, Spring frameworks 3.0+, Spring Boot, Data, web, Angular3+, Oracle, Protractor, XML, HTMLCSS, Typescript, CoffeScript, Eclipse, GitHub, SVC, Bootstraps, HTML5, CSS3, web services and micro services, JiraAWS

Confidential, Winston-Salem, North Carolina

Full STACK Java Developer

RESPONSIBILITIES:

  • Involved Agile Software Development Life Cycle, participated in weekly stand-up meetings and sprint planning.
  • Responsible for teh full stack development of teh budgeting module from front end development, application logic, to back end with Spring Boot MVC for business logic and data persistence on Oracle 12c Database.
  • Developed Middleware services for teh provision of budget calculators based on strict business rules, and provided statistics.
  • Implemented Spring IOC and dependency injection and Utilized Hibernate for Object Mapping
  • Consumed REST Web Services using Angular Http Services to display search/ lookup results and created Validators using custom directives for various forms.
  • Created Spring MVC framework Components for Controllers to inject dependencies, through Spring IOC containers, from Models, Persistence classes, Repositories and Services.
  • Configured Spring Bean for Data Source to connect to Oracle DB providing customers’ transaction history for budget calculation.
  • Created DAO layer with Spring Data JPA repositories implementing Hibernate framework and invoked stored procedures for complex queries.
  • Created RESTful Web Services to provide statistics for budget tools and configured OAuth autantication to secure APIs.
  • Designed Angular modules implementing Lazy Loading of components, integrated custom Directives, custom Pipes, and singleton services to dynamically inject dependencies through Angular injector.
  • Integrated client module using Bootstrap, HTML5, CSS, JavaScript, jQuery and Spring MVC views with JSP and JSTL.
  • Used Git shell as Version Control System, AWS Lambda functions, S3 Bucket operation, and server less notification services with SNS/SMS.
  • Created mock objects and services for testing based on designed test cases using JUnit, Mockito framework and used GIT for version control and JIRA for bug tracking and project management.
  • Part of production support team, which involved in resolving production related issues.

ENVIRONMENT: Java 9, Spring Boot, AWS, AWS S3 Buckets, Hibernate, Angular 2+, Bootstrap, HTML5, CSSJavaScript, jQuery, Spring MVC, Spring Data JPA, Oracle, JAX-WS, Git, Maven, Eclipse.

We'd love your feedback!